Security
4
Overview
The DSU provides several ways to control access to the ATI through option
settings. You can:
H
Enable the Login Required option to require a Login ID for the:
— Terminal Port
— Telnet Session via the IP interfaces (the 10BaseT port or the IMC)
H
Limit the access using:
— Port Access Level option of 1, 2, or 3 for the Terminal port
— Session Access Level option of 1, 2 or 3 for the Telnet Session
Refer to Table 4-1,
H
Disable the access using:
— In-Band Management Channel Rate (bps) option for the IMC
— Ethernet Port Use option
— Telnet Session option
SNMP security is handled through Community Names with access levels and
IP address validation. Refer to
Preventing access to the ATI by setting the In-Band Management Channel Rate
or Ethernet Port Use options to Disable also inhibits SNMP management over
those interfaces.
